• 'Gordon' Honored At AOTOS
          AMO member Capt. David Eddy, master of the USNS Gordon, accepts an Admiral of the Ocean Sea mariner's plaque in New York on behalf of the officers and crew of his ship, who March 1, 1999, rescued two United Arab Emirates citizens clinging to a sinking fishing boat.

  • A Real 'Charlie Brown' Christmas Special
          AMO and Seafarers International Union members aboard the commercial cable ship Charles Brown made Christmas especially memorable for disabled youngsters in Callao, Peru, when they hosted a party featuring "Papa Noel"--Third Officer Scotty Boatright in a custom-made Santa suit.

  • 'Watson' Rescues Two U.S. Navy Sailors
          The officers and crew members of the USNS Watson, manned in all licensed positions by American Maritime Officers, recently rescued two U.S. Navy sailors who had apparently been thrown from their pleasure boat in the lagoon of Diego Garcia.
